
TreC+: training meetings for residents
“TreC+: what it is, how to access it, services offered and future developments”: this is the title of the training course offered by the Università della Terza Età e del tempo disponibile del Trentino (a local continuing education program for seniors) – Franco Demarchi Foundation, in collaboration with the Department of Health, Social Policies, Disability and Family of the Autonomous Province of Trento. The first meeting was held a few days ago in Tesero. The calendar of events also includes dates in 2023.
A collaboration between the Province and Università della terza età e del tempo disponibile to ensure the dissemination of the skills that will enable practitioners and citizens, particularly the older adult population, to interact with digital tools. Università della terza età e del tempo disponibile del Trentino -Fondazione Franco Demarchi in collaboration with the Department of Health and Social Policy of the Province, reserves, in the new 2022-2023 curriculum, 17 meetings on digital health and the TreC+ platform distributed across the region.
The numbers for TreC+ usage, which has nearly 250 thousand users and sees, in the month of June 2022 alone, 21,960 blood draws scheduled, 5459 appointments made, 598,172 prescriptions viewed/downloaded, and 463,749 referrals downloaded, more than 40% of the total, are important.
The Autonomous Province of Trento has been investing for years in the promotion and development of digital health in the province, establishing, in 2016, the Centre of competence on digital health, TrentinoSalute4.0, in which the Province, the Trento Province Healthcare System and Fondazione Bruno Kessler participate.
The goal of the mission is acommunity approach, innovation and equality are the key words of the sixth mission of the PNRR, specifically dedicated to health: services closer to patients, in every area of the country, including through new technologies and the opportunities they offer, both in terms of services to citizens and in terms of the growth and development of the entire system.
The TreC+ platform, available to all Trentino residents, on the one hand allows access to their Electronic Health Records, and therefore to their health data and documents, and on the other access to health services, including telemedicine.
